First Church of Christ ~ Bradford (gathered 1682) is seeking God for a part-time Music Leader to fit with and spread our vision and mission: “to connect God’s inexhaustible grace to an exhausted world, through the finished work of Jesus Christ”!
We are located 35 miles north of Boston. Centrally located in New England, near beaches and mountains. We are in ministry year 341, declaring and demonstrating the liberating power of the gospel locally, regionally & globally.

ROLES & RESPONSIBILITIES
The individual will collaborate with the Pastor, Music Team and other Ministry teams and be committed to the centrality of the grace of God through the finished work of Christ. Familiarity with our historic New England ministry culture and context important as we seek to reach out to the world around us.

EXPERIENCE
Experience leading music teams in song with piano and/or guitar is expected. Appreciation of a mix of hymns, chorus’s & praise songs, both classic & contemporary. Approaches the ministry with a contagious spirit of prayer, creativity & joyfulness while leading our congregation and visitors with a sensitivity to the leading / flow of the Holy Spirit in worship.
1. Collaborate with the Pastor and Music Team to plan the weekly music worship content.
Also collaborate with other ministry teams for special music events.
2. Prepare and conduct weekly rehearsals and Sunday morning run throughs with the praise team and other guest worship leaders. An emphasis on prayer is foundational.
3. Develop the music worship content in a manner that promotes congregational
participation and glorifies God.
4. An opportunity also exists to create and oversee a sound and technology team to
prepare for each Sunday. Manage CCLI License and perform various computer and communication tasks as necessary for the development of this ministry.                                                                                                                                         5. Familiarity with the use and benefits of social media a plus.
